Two panel energy-saving injection molding machineMaintenance and upkeep
1) Check if the fixing screws of the safety machinery are tightened.
2) Clean the inner and outer walls of the copper pipes in the cooler.
3) Clean the fuel tank.
4) Clean the dirt on the oil filter and clean the dust on the air filter.
5) Check if the pressure oil needs to be replaced, take a pressure oil sample and send it for testing. If the pressure oil deteriorates, it must be replaced with new oil.
6) Clean the dust on the surface of the motor fan blades and outer hub, and inject lubricating grease onto the bearings.
7) Check the exposed wires on the body, if damaged, they must be replaced.
8) Check if there is any noise coming from the bearing combination of the hydraulic motor, refill with lubricating grease or replace with new bearings.
9) Recheck the level of the aircraft.
10) Recheck the parallelism between the locking head plate and the moving template.
11) Check the linear ratio of speed and pressure, and recalibrate if necessary.
12) Check whether the working pressure of the oil pressure system is too low or too high.
13) Check for oil leakage in all parts of the machine
